Early Life and Beginnings

Nicholle Marie Tom, you know, first entered the world on March 23, 1978. Her birth took place in Hinsdale, Illinois, which is, actually, a quiet suburb. This Illinois native, as a matter of fact, began her path in acting at a fairly young age. It's quite something to think about her early beginnings in the entertainment world, isn't it?

She also has, you see, an older sister named Heather. Heather, too, works in the entertainment industry, both as an actress and, in some respects, as a television director. So, it seems like a passion for performing might just run in the family, which is pretty neat.

Becoming Maggie Sheffield: The Nanny Years

One of the roles Nicholle Tom is, you know, probably best known for is her portrayal of Maggie Sheffield on the popular CBS sitcom, The Nanny. She played this character from 1993 to 1999, which is quite a long run for a television show. Maggie, as a character, was the oldest daughter of Maxwell Sheffield, who, of course, had a nanny named Fran.

It's pretty amazing to think that Nicholle Tom was, you know, only 15 years old when she first landed this significant role. Playing the somewhat awkward teenage heiress on that hit '90s show, she, you know, really brought a certain charm to the eldest child of the widowed Broadway producer, Maxwell Sheffield. Charles Shaughnessy played Maxwell, so, their on-screen relationship was, you know, a central part of the show's appeal.

The Iconic Voice of Supergirl

Beyond her live-action roles, Nicholle Tom has, you know, also proven herself to be a very versatile actress through her voice work. She was, actually, the very first actress to ever lend her voice to Kara, who is, of course, better known as Supergirl, in the animated series. This is a pretty big deal in the world of cartoons and superheroes.

She was cast as the iconic Supergirl in 1998 for, you know, the DC animated series Superman: The Animated Series. Her voice work for the character also extended to, apparently, The New Batman Adventures and even, you know, the Justice League animated series. It's quite impressive to think about her being the original voice for such a well-known character in that animated universe.

Beyond The Nanny: Other Memorable Roles

Nicholle Tom's acting career, you know, certainly isn't limited to just The Nanny and Supergirl. She is, actually, also quite well known for her role as Ryce Newton in Universal's Beethoven and, you know, Beethoven's 2nd feature films. These movies, of course, were very popular family comedies centered around a lovable St. Bernard dog.

Playing Ryce Newton, you know, gave her another opportunity to appear in a widely seen production, this time on the big screen. These roles, you see, further demonstrated her ability to connect with audiences in different types of stories, which is, you know, pretty important for an actor.
